**Selected for Doody's Core Titles(R) 2024 in Dermatology**
For dermatology residents and trainees, as well as those in clinical practice,
Dermatology
is the leading reference for
understanding, diagnosing, and treating the full spectrum of skin disease
-and is the key resource that residents rely on throughout their training and certification. Widely recognized for its
easy-in, easy-out
approach
, this revised 5th Edition
turns complex information into user-friendly visual content
through the use of clear, templated chapters, digestible artwork, and easy-to-follow algorithms and tables. This two-volume masterwork provides complete, authoritative coverage of basic science, clinical practice of both adult and pediatric dermatology, dermatopathology, and dermatologic surgery-more than any other source, making it
the gold standard reference in the field today
.
Simplifies complex content in a highly accessible, highly visual manner
, with 1,100+ tables; 2,600+ figures, including numerous disease classification algorithms as well as diagnostic and therapeutic pathways; and over 1,500 additional figures and tables online.
Utilizes weighted differential diagnosis tables and a "ladder" approach to therapeutic interventions.
Features an
intuitive organization
and
color-coded sections
that allow for easy and rapid access to the information you need.
Retains an emphasis on
clinicopathologic correlations
, with photomicrographs demonstrating key histologic findings adjacent to clinical images of the same disorder.
Contains
updated treatment information throughout
, including immune checkpoint inhibitors, JAK inhibitors, and monoclonal antibodies for a wide range of conditions such as psoriasis, atopic dermatitis, alopecia areata, vitiligo, and skin cancers.
Provides
up-to-date information
on genetic and molecular markers and next-generation sequencing as it applies to dermatologists.
Features
new videos
, including cryosurgical and suturing techniques, treatment of rhinophyma via electrosection, and neuromodulator treatment of axillary hyperhidrosis.
Includes new WHO classifications of skin tumors, new FDA pregnancy drug labeling, and new ACR/EULAR criteria for vasculitis and lupus erythematosus.
Includes new sections on confocal microscopy and artificial intelligence.
